Output 44d8539af205267c691a4cdf8962516734784bff3472f7d4b02b78df85c8244b:52

value
130364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c0f942e4be5c7a5015dc0f33d30fbf7c9a32f0 OP_EQUAL
address
3AskfmnPbLzdgYFkmcCzMPgug7HeDw9j1E
transaction
44d8539af205267c691a4cdf8962516734784bff3472f7d4b02b78df85c8244b
spent
true